Data Snapshot: ZIP 85120 (Apache Junction, AZ)

ZIP 85120 (Apache Junction, AZ) shows an average homeowners insurance premium of $725 per year as of 2022, based on U.S. Treasury FIO ZIP-level observations across approximately 608 reported policies. That is 59% below the national average of $1,776 per year, placing this ZIP in the 0th percentile nationally. Compared to the Arizona state average of $1,226, this ZIP runs 41% below, reflecting neighborhood-level differences in catastrophe exposure, property age, and claims history.

The loss ratio for ZIP 85120 is 72.5%, meaning insurers retained a working margin after claims. Claim frequency — the share of policies with at least one claim — is 7.19%, and the average claim severity (amount paid per claim) is $7,309. Nonrenewal — insurers declining to extend coverage at policy expiration — occurs at 2.47% in this ZIP, a rise of 301.7% over the past five years; rising nonrenewal often signals insurer retreat from high-risk markets.

Across 5 years (2018–2022), premiums in ZIP 85120 have risen by 16.8%, ranging from $614 to $725 with a five-year average of $667 — an annualized rate of +4.0% per year. FIO data aggregates voluntary reporting from the 40 largest homeowners insurers, covering roughly 80% of the U.S. market, so figures represent market averages rather than individual policy quotes; your own premium will vary with dwelling value, deductible, coverage limits, construction type, and insurer-specific underwriting. Premium History

Year Avg Premium YoY Change
2018 $621
2019 $614 -1.1%
2020 $674 +9.7%
2021 $701 +4.1%
2022 $725 +3.4%
